[Asia Economy Reporter Joselgina] SK Telecom stated regarding the timing of initial public offerings (IPO) of its subsidiaries such as One Store, ADT Caps, and SK Broadband, "We plan to actively proceed with the companies that are ready first."
On the 6th, Ha Hyung-il, head of SK Telecom's corp2 center, said during a conference call held after the Q2 earnings announcement, "We are considering IPOs of major companies including One Store, ADT Caps, Wave, SK Broadband, and 11st."
Ha explained, "We are actively reviewing in a way that benefits shareholders by considering both the individual companies' performance and the financial market environment," adding, "Currently, each investment company is establishing its IPO plan."
Meanwhile, SK Telecom, the first among the three major domestic telecom companies to announce Q2 earnings, recorded sales of 4.6028 trillion won and an operating profit of 359.5 billion won on a consolidated financial statement basis. This represents increases of 3.7% and 11.4% respectively compared to the same period last year, exceeding market expectations.
